Runbook 7.3 — Recalled chargers, pallet R-118. Shrink-wrap the pallet, affix red recall labels on all four sides, and stage it at dock 2 by 08:00. Do not mix with outbound retail stock. Signature required from the Corvane Logistics driver. The confidential courier hand-over instruction is recorded directly below:

handover note for tawep-kahof: the tammir silwyn courier leaves the druox ralael kelys drumir sormir olidor julmir sorael ledger at gate 4573 under passcode 562512

Stewards manage page permissions and approve membership changes; Contributors may edit within their assigned namespaces only. All role assignments are logged and reviewed quarterly by the Glenmoor platform team. Access reviews compare active roles against the staffing roster exported from Harbinlane HR. If you identify a role that appears over-provisioned, or a namespace lacking a designated Steward, file a finding in the audit tracker and notify the access team directly.

escalation mailbox, kaweg-kahif: druwyn.sordor@nelvroworks.corp

Hi Priya,

Ahead of the weekly eng sync: as the new on-call for Farebound, please familiarize yourself with the shipping-fee rules engine. Rules are evaluated top-down per region, and a misordered rule can silently zero out surcharges — that caused last quarter's Veldport incident. Before paging escalation, check the rule evaluation trace and the dry-run simulator. The complete rule syntax, precedence table, and troubleshooting checklist live on the internal page below.

Thanks,
Osman

runbook for tagug-hafog: https://jira.lumiclabs.internal/projects/pages/pages/9773c0d8

Facilities ticket #— Shared lab access, Building C. The Maribel wing lab is shared between the Torsten Instruments team and our neighbours from the Quellis project, so contractors must coordinate bench time in advance. Please note the fume cupboard on the north wall belongs to the neighbouring team and should not be adjusted. The lab door uses a separate reader from the corridor doors; contractors working after 18:00 should use the access code listed below.

turnstile pass: bdg-LC-6